#8a1938 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#8a1938 is composed of 54.1% red, 9.8% green and 22%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 81.9% magenta, 59.4% yellow and 45.9% black. It has a hue angle of 343.5 degrees, a saturation of 69.3% and a lightness of 32%. #8a1938 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ff3270 with #150000. Closest websafe color is: #990033.

Shades and Tints of #8a1938

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050102 is the darkest color, while #fdf4f6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#8a1938

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#525151 is the less saturated color, while #9d0630 is the most saturated one.
